disunite \dis`unite"\, v. t. imp.  p. p. disunited; p. pr.
    vb. n. disuniting.
   1. to destroy the union of; to divide; to part; to sever; to
      disjoin; to sunder; to separate; as, to disunite particles
      of matter.
      1913 webster

   2. to alienate in spirit; to break the concord of.
      1913 webster

            go on both in hand, o nations, never be disunited,
            be the praise . . . of all posterity --milton.
      1913 webster
